John Travolta plays an angel who's no saint in a divinely romantic feel-good comedy that promises and delivers (Larry King) directed by Sleepless in Seattle's Nora Ephron. William Hurt, Andie MacDowell and Robert Pastorelli co-star.

Michael, a seemingly meek insurance agent, has a secret: he's holding 10-year-old Wolfgang captive in a locked room in his basement. Chronicling a five month period, director Markus Schleinzer reveals a tense portrait of how seemingly mundane lives can hide the darkest secrets. MICHAEL is a masterfully executed study of a monster with rich cinematic detail and unnerving insight.
